The US Copyright Office website confirms that the author of a work owns the copyright by virtue of being the author, except in the case of a work for hire. In that case, the person or compnay that hired the author owns the copyright. However, the way one establishes copyright ownership is by registering a claim. No other way is as good for two very important reasons.

First, until you have registered your claim, no one is under any legal obligation to pay you a licensing fee or royalties.

Second, registering your claim is prima facie evidence that you are the legitimate copyright owner. If anyone wants to contest your claim, she or he has the burden of proof

Those are two darn good reasons to pony up the $45, or $35 if you do it on-line.
